Do not guess. Go to Device Manager, right-click the unknown device, select Properties → Details → Property dropdown → "Hardware Ids." You will see a string like PCI\VEN_1234&DEV_0340&SUBSYS... . Copy the VEN (Vendor) and DEV (Device) codes. Search the full string on databases (e.g., pcidatabase.com ). This will tell you the true manufacturer and chipset, which often reveals which generic driver to use.
